Pulwama, February 01 (KNO) : Two militants killed in encounter between forces and militants in South Kashmir’s Pulwama district on Thursday evening. A top Police official told KNO that two militants killed, arms and ammunition recovered in Pulwama encounter. Identity and affiliation being ascertained Officail said. Earlier, forces launched search operations in the village following the inputs about the presence of militants there. The search party was fired upon by the militants, which was retaliated, thus leading to the gunfight. Sources further said that the lights have also been installed in the area. The exchange of fire was going on when the report was last filed. Meanwhile in view of the gunfight, the mobile internet services have also been suspended by the authorities.(KNO)
